Neene Neene (transl.Only you, only you) is a 2008 Indian Kannada-language romantic drama film directed by Shivadwaj and starring Dhyan and Aishwarya Nag.[1][2][3] The film's title is based on a song from Aakash (2005).

Soundtrack

All music is composed by Srimurali.[4] The song "Yenu Yenu" is based on Telugu song "Yemo Avunemo" from Nee Sneham.

Reception

R. G. Vijayasarathy of Rediff.com gave the film a rating of two out of five stars and said that "All in all, however, despite competent performances from the artists, the film fails to strike a chord with the audience mainly because of the poor script and very slow pace of narration".[5] A critic from Sify opined that "The city based film Neene Neene by debutant director Shivadwaj is brilliant at places. Shivadwaj reorganizing of screenplay and slashing half a dozen lengthy scenes or making the film racy especially in the second half would have earned him distinction".[6][7]

Box office

The film was a box office failure.[8]
